Avoiding Conflict Through Communication
Suggested Strategy: Sometimes conflict comes from the lack of confrontation and lack of engaging in difficult conversations. Avoid conflict by setting up a system of communication that is built upon trust.
Suggested Questions:
Î Permission-Based Question + The Sword: With your permission, could I share some observations with you? I’ve been noticing you’ve been demonstrating issues with your teammates and superiors as it relates to conflict. What is your take on that? Î Risk Question: What risk do you assume by not addressing this conflict head on, and what risk do I assume by not acknowledging it? Î Self-Actualized Question: Where do you think this conflict is coming from as it relates to your realm of control? Î Success Imperative: What steps can we take together to create a space where we can successfully communicate these feelings of mistrust and avoid conflict in the future?
Suggested Activities:
Î Discussion: Engage in a discussion about where things are in terms of conflict and where you ultimately want them to end up. By setting these expectations, you create a system that is built upon trust between you and the individual/team you’re working with on this subject.
